Ample research has described the impact of the pandemic on teachers and students alike. However, less research focuses on the experiences of school leaders in charter schools. This study explores the experiences of charter school leaders using a longitudinal case study design from the summer of 2020 through the summer of 2022. We were particularly interested in how these experiences changed throughout the pandemic and what lessons charter school leaders learned during this time. We conducted interviews with 33 charter school leaders across the United States. We subsequently conducted three follow-up surveys with the same individuals. School leaders suggested that among the most important lessons learned throughout the crisis were prioritizing flexibility, engaging in open communication with stakeholders, and teacher and student well-being.
